search opt

This commit is contained in:
2026-05-27 19:14:50 +03:00
parent 5acac8cb17
commit 2c52feaeaa
2 changed files with 9 additions and 4 deletions

View File

@@ -78,9 +78,14 @@ vim.opt.mousescroll = 'hor:1,ver:1'
vim.opt.mouse = 'a' -- Enable mouse support
-- Search
vim.opt.ignorecase = true
vim.opt.smartcase = true -- Override ignorecase if search contains upper case chars
vim.opt.inccommand = 'split' -- Live substitution preview
vim.opt.ignorecase = true -- Search case-insensitively by default
vim.opt.smartcase = true -- Make search case-sensitive if uppercase is used
vim.opt.incsearch = true -- Show matches live while typing a search
vim.opt.hlsearch = true -- Highlight all matches after searching
vim.opt.shortmess:remove('S') -- Show search count, e.g. [3/17]
vim.opt.inccommand = 'split' -- Preview substitutions live in a split
vim.opt.completeopt = { 'fuzzy', 'menuone', 'popup', 'noselect' }
-- Splits

View File

@@ -1 +1 @@
{"invero.nvim":{"status":0,"d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/invero.nvim","url":"https://github.com/triimd/invero.nvim","name":"invero.nvim","hash":"1a1761f4f4444d3b9b9e87308a33c0b043e209d3"},"nvim-autopairs":{"status":0,"d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/nvim-autopairs","url":"https://github.com/windwp/nvim-autopairs","name":"nvim-autopairs","hash":"59bce2eef357189c3305e25bc6dd2d138c1683f5"},"nvim-tree.lua":{"status":0,"d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/nvim-tree.lua","url":"https://gitea.tomastm.com/tomas.mirchev/nvim-tree.lua","name":"nvim-tree.lua","hash":"7c0f7e906ab6f11b61eec52171eaf7dc06726ef1"},"paq-nvim":{"status":0,"dir":"/home/tomas/.local/share/nvim/site/pack/paqs/opt/paq-nvim","url":"https://github.com/savq/paq-nvim.git","name":"paq-nvim","hash":"971344d1fe1fd93580961815e7b7c8853c3605e4"},"nvim-treesitter":{"status":0,"d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/nvim-treesitter","url":"https://github.com/nvim-treesitter/nvim-treesitter","name":"nvim-treesitter","hash":"42fc28ba918343ebfd5565147a42a26580579482"},"mason.nvim":{"status":0,"dir":"/home/tomas/.local/share/nvim/site/pack/paqs/opt/mason.nvim","url":"https://github.com/mason-org/mason.nvim","name":"mason.nvim","hash":"44d1e90e1f66e077268191e3ee9d2ac97cc18e65"},"vim-fugitive":{"status":0,"d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/vim-fugitive","url":"https://github.com/tpope/vim-fugitive","name":"vim-fugitive","hash":"61b51c09b7c9ce04e821f6cf76ea4f6f903e3cf4"},"conform.nvim":{"status":0,"d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/conform.nvim","url":"https://github.com/stevearc/conform.nvim","name":"conform.nvim","hash":"c2526f1cde528a66e086ab1668e996d162c75f4f"},"nvim-lint":{"status":0,"d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/nvim-lint","url":"https://github.com/mfussenegger/nvim-lint","name":"nvim-lint","hash":"bcd1a44edbea8cd473af7e7582d3f7ffc60d8e81"},"nvim-ts-autotag":{"status":0,"d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/nvim-ts-autotag","url":"https://github.com/windwp/nvim-ts-autotag","name":"nvim-ts-autotag","hash":"8e1c0a389f20bf7f5b0dd0e00306c1247bda2595"}}
{"conform.nvim":{"status":0,"hash":"619363c30309d29ffa631e67c8183f2a72caa373","name":"conform.nvim","d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/conform.nvim","url":"https://github.com/stevearc/conform.nvim"},"nvim-autopairs":{"status":0,"hash":"7b9923abad60b903ece7c52940e1321d39eccc79","name":"nvim-autopairs","d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/nvim-autopairs","url":"https://github.com/windwp/nvim-autopairs"},"mason.nvim":{"status":0,"hash":"bb639d4bf385a4d89f478b83af4d770be05ab7eb","name":"mason.nvim","dir":"/home/tomas/.local/share/nvim/site/pack/paqs/opt/mason.nvim","url":"https://github.com/mason-org/mason.nvim"},"vim-fugitive":{"status":0,"hash":"3b753cf8c6a4dcde6edee8827d464ba9b8c4a6f0","name":"vim-fugitive","d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/vim-fugitive","url":"https://github.com/tpope/vim-fugitive"},"invero.nvim":{"status":2,"hash":"193065f32af9659a8500c0c093c373cdcac1969a","name":"invero.nvim","d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/invero.nvim","url":"https://github.com/triimd/invero.nvim"},"nvim-ts-autotag":{"status":0,"hash":"88c1453db4ba7dd24131086fe51fdf74e587d275","name":"nvim-ts-autotag","d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/nvim-ts-autotag","url":"https://github.com/windwp/nvim-ts-autotag"},"nvim-lint":{"status":0,"hash":"d48f3a76189d03b2239f6df1b2f7e3fa8353743b","name":"nvim-lint","d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/nvim-lint","url":"https://github.com/mfussenegger/nvim-lint"},"paq-nvim":{"status":0,"hash":"971344d1fe1fd93580961815e7b7c8853c3605e4","name":"paq-nvim","dir":"/home/tomas/.local/share/nvim/site/pack/paqs/opt/paq-nvim","url":"https://github.com/savq/paq-nvim.git"},"nvim-tree.lua":{"status":0,"hash":"7c0f7e906ab6f11b61eec52171eaf7dc06726ef1","name":"nvim-tree.lua","d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/nvim-tree.lua","url":"https://gitea.tomastm.com/tomas.mirchev/nvim-tree.lua"},"nvim-treesitter":{"status":0,"hash":"cf12346a3414fa1b06af75c79faebe7f76df080a","name":"nvim-treesitter","dir":"/home/tomas/.local/share/nvim/site/pack/paqs/start/nvim-treesitter","url":"https://github.com/nvim-treesitter/nvim-treesitter"}}